Why Does My Rv Trip The House Breaker. Why does my rv ac breaker keep tripping? A breaker trips in an rv if there is too much electricity. Rv ac breaker tripping can be caused by a range of issues, from dirty air filters to faulty breakers. The circuit breaker could also be worn out. You might have a short circuit or another problem with your internal electric. Rv circuit breakers generally trip because they are overloaded, worn out, or experience a surge when electrical powered. First, understand that breakers and fuses are there to protect your rv and the appliances that are connected to them. The reason your camper keeps tripping your breaker might be because you are overloading your rv’s internal circuit breaker or the external power source.
